@wmckie20 ,Another couple of points you should be aware of:

 

Firstly, when/if you get an automated coming to the end of your contract email from TalkTalk, any renewal offers in it are unlikely to be the best price TalkTalk can do. The best deals are generally available by contacting the Loyalty Team by phone or chat.

 

Also, be aware of whether any offer is a standard contract with an annual price increase each April, or a fixed price deal which, as the name suggests, will have no price rises for the length of the contract.

You will get an email advising you of the new out-of-contract price and possibly offers to renew.

 

If you do nothing you will move onto rolling month-to-month billing at the full price for whatever services you have.
